NettetAs his victim quakes with fear, the narrator says, “I knew what the old man felt, and pitied him, although I chuckled at heart.” Before killing the old man, the narrator is maddened by what he believes to be his victim’s loud heartbeats. After he commits the murder, the police arrive, having been summoned by a neighbour who heard a scream. The short story The Tell-Tale Heart by Edgar Allan Poe, starts with the narrator muttering to himself and the audience. The narrator begins to talk about the old man with a vulture’s eye (evil eye) who makes the narrator’s blood run cold. The narrator very gradually comes up with a plan to kill the old man.

NettetIn Edgar Allan Poe's "The Tell-Tale Heart," the narrator kills the old man by crushing and suffocating him under the old man's own bed. The narrator kills the old man to rid …

During the week before the narrator killed the old man, how did he act towards him? clip and copy screen areas"The Tell-Tale Heart" uses an unreliable narrator. The exactness with which the narrator recounts murdering the old man, as if the stealthy way in which they executed the crime were evidence of their sanity, reveals their monomania and paranoia. The focus of the story is the perverse scheme to commit the perfect crime.
